Buying Property in Novigrad

Property transactions are typically handled in cooperation with local notaries and trusted agencies fluent in international standards. Financing is available through major Croatian institutions, and the process emphasizes robust due diligence. Foreign buyers must comply with national ownership guidelines, but recent reforms have improved transparency and transaction speed. Off-market opportunities are often secured through established advisory relationships, providing an edge in accessing exclusive inventory before it reaches public channels.

Renting Out Property in Novigrad

The town’s popularity as a summer destination enables strong short-term rental demand, especially for waterfront villas and centrally located apartments. Seasoned owners often delegate property management to professional firms, streamlining compliance with local licensing and operational standards. Peak returns are realized during the summer holiday months, though extended stays and off-peak occupancy have risen with increased remote working. Novigrad’s Climate

Novigrad enjoys a classic Mediterranean climate, with mild, wet winters and warm, sunlit summers. Spring and autumn are particularly pleasant, marked by gentle sea breezes and extended daylight hours. Average summer temperatures seldom exceed 30°C, encouraging alfresco living and boating, while the sea remains swimmable from late May through October. This temperate environment ensures year-round appeal for residents and guests alike.

FAQ

Foreign nationals may purchase property subject to Croatian law, with EU citizens benefiting from simplified procedures and non-EU buyers subject to reciprocity agreements.

Waterfront villas, restored historic townhouses, and modern apartments with sea views are in highest demand, especially those offering private access or mooring.

Once all documentation is in order, property transactions in Novigrad generally conclude within several weeks, guided by notaries and regulated local procedures.
